Instead of trying to get creative with controlling my troops, I just used the Offensive Stance and controlling All Troops and was able to take out the four Raider Camps surrounding my town - one had been there just over 50 years.
I used six Archers and six Light Infantry - all geared; no one missing any gear. The Archers behaved properly as well; standing at a distance as they should.
I guess the moral of the story is, don't get fancy, just control everyone on/in Offensive Stance.

I just move them like I always do, with the flag from the barrack. While I did tried the new ''combat controls'' I didn't saw any benefit from it, so I went back to the barrack's flag.
I only had to change 2 things about my army,
1.- Do not recruit archers: infantry is way better, and you have towers, town center, and hunters to be your archers. Also, infantry DOES shoot from the barracks if they are garrinosed and an enemey is nearby.
2.- Be way more cautious with the speed I let my town grow, and the moment I upgrade to a new tier, since combat is actually challenging now, you want to be ready for bigger raider groups (as your town grow), and better equiped raider groups (as you level up your town). And obviously, have more defenses/troops than I was used to.
Defensive stance - My army stands exactly where they are. They don't move, they don't return fire even when directly attacked. They do absolutely nothing as their health bar drops and they die.
Offensive stance - My armies rush into hand-to-hand battle (which is probably intended), except that my archers will not stand back and fire from a distance. They run right right up to the enemy and start firing at point blank range.
Rally stance - I don't know... I used it once or twice and it didn't seem to do anything.
Manual control - I used to set my barracks flag in the general location that I want to engage the raiders and then mostly let the game control the battle, while manually directing certain troops to attack specific targets when needed. This is no longer working. My troops seem to prioritize rallying to the flag over fighting. Even to the point of standing under the flag and doing nothing, or running through raiders without attacking to get to the flag, while still taking damage.
Example of the challenges: Raiders are attacking my wall. I place my archers on the other side of the wall from the raiders so they can fire arrows at the raiders while fully protected by the walls. My archers will fire 1 to 2 shots into the raiders and then immediately try to rush to the other side of the walls and into the middle of the raiders where they get killed. I am CONSTANTLY trying to pull my archers back from hand-to-hand, which just leads to little settlement defence and a lot of death.
All I am saying is that the developer needs to create a guide that explains the mechanics of each battle stance and how best to utilize them with each troop type. If this guide already exists. Where can I find it?
